The route from Penang to Long Beach via ocean offers significant advantages for transporting large appliances. The maritime path allows for the efficient movement of bulky items, reducing handling costs and minimizing damage risk during transit. Additionally, the established shipping lanes ensure reliable access to major markets, facilitating timely distribution of kitchen appliances and other domestic goods. This route is particularly advantageous for manufacturers looking to expand their reach into the North American market.
Penang boasts a well-equipped port with modern facilities designed to handle various cargo types, including white goods. The port's advanced logistics capabilities ensure quick loading and unloading processes, enhancing overall operational efficiency. Similarly, Long Beach is one of the busiest ports in the U.S., featuring extensive infrastructure for processing large appliances. Its strategic location and robust transportation network provide seamless connections to inland distribution channels, making it an ideal destination for imported home appliances.

Exporters must comply with Malaysian customs regulations, including proper tariff code declaration and correct customs value.
All inbound cargo must comply with U.S. Customs and Border Protection rules, including on-time filing of the Importer Security Filing (ISF) and accurate HS classification.

When shipping from Penang, Malaysia to Long Beach, United States, anticipate delays due to the Southeast Asia monsoon season (May-November), which can cause port congestion and flooding. Build in buffer days to schedules and coordinate closely with carriers for real-time updates. Additionally, during the peak retail season (October-December), book vessel space well in advance to avoid capacity issues. Prepare for extended transit times due to holiday-related congestion and ensure flexible routing options are available to mitigate disruptions.

Preparing Home appliances for freight Requires careful steps. Disconnect water, gas, and power; drain hoses and internal water from washers, dishwashers, and fridges; and fasten doors, cords, and loose shelves. We recommend using the original packaging when available, or reinforced boxes and pallets for protection. Clearly mark units as “Fragile – Appliance” and “Keep Dry” due to moisture sensitivity.
You Can sometimes combine Countertop appliances with Cookware and bakeware, but only with proper separation. Place heavier cast-iron pieces at the bottom, add a rigid layer, then lighter Small appliances above. Individually cushion glass lids, ceramic bakeware, and appliance attachments, and avoid overloading any single carton to keep weight manageable and prevent crushing.
Because Home appliances are heavy and relatively high value, extra insurance Is strongly recommended beyond basic carrier liability. We recommend declaring the full replacement value for fridges, ranges, washers, and premium food prep equipment. Verify that your policy covers humidity damage, as many Domestic appliances contain electronics that can fail after contact with water or high humidity.
Store Home appliances in a Dry area, raised on pallets and away from exterior doors or damp walls. Keep Countertop appliances, kitchenware, and other boxed items off bare concrete floors, and add pallet covers or top sheets if humidity is high. Avoid outdoor staging or open docks during rain, and do not shrink-wrap warm appliances immediately after use, as trapped condensation can damage electronics.
International shipments of Electrical home appliances may be subject to Energy-efficiency rules in the destination country. We recommend that major appliances comply with local voltage, plug type, and certification requirements (such as CE, UKCA, or other regional marks). Include accurate product descriptions and HS codes for food prep equipment on commercial invoices and packing lists to reduce customs delays and potential fines.
Household appliances should be securely packed to prevent damage during transport. It is important to use appropriate cushioning materials and to ensure that all items are properly labeled. Special attention should be given to fragile components, such as glass parts, to minimize the risk of breakage during ocean freight.
Shipping household appliances from Penang to Long Beach requires specific documentation, including a commercial invoice, packing list, bill of lading, and any necessary certificates of compliance or safety standards. Additionally, customs declarations must be completed to comply with import regulations in the United States.
